Narrative structure is a literary element generally described as the structural framework that underlies the order and manner in which a narrative is presented to a reader, listener, or viewer. Episodic structure, which involves a large number of different characters and locations, covers a lengthy period of time and typically includes sub plots in addition to the main story. In contrast, a nonlinear narrative often starts at the middle of a story or the height of a conflict and then doublebacks to the beginning. As the name suggests, linear narratives follow a straight line starting at the beginning, moving to the middle and proceeding to the end of the story. While linear editing is tied to the need to sequentially view film or hear tape, non linear editing enables direct access to any video frame in a digital video clip, without having to play or scrubshuttle through adjacent. A narrative is a story that includes plot, characters, setting, climax and resolution. The most traditional and most common narrative structure is the linear or chronological one. In the past, film editing was done in a linear fashion, where the film was literally cut into long strips divided by scene and take, and then glued or taped back together to create a film in logical sequence.

Nonlinear storytelling goes as far back as the fifth century, with flashbacks peppering the timeline of the indian epic, the mahabharata, which tells of two clashing groups of cousins.
